What are High Cube Shipping Containers?
High cube shipping containers are essentially standard Shipping Container Manufacturers containers that are taller than average. While a routine shipping container is generally 8.5 feet high, high cubes stand at 9.5 feet. This minor increase in height can make a substantial difference when it concerns optimizing area and shipping performance.

High cube shipping containers offer numerous benefits over their standard equivalents. Here are some compelling reasons why organizations turn to high cubes:

Increased Storage Capacity: The extra height provides additional area, permitting more products to be kept without increasing the container’s footprint.

Flexibility: High cube containers can accommodate taller items, making them ideal for companies dealing with oversized items, equipment, or devices.

Much better for Airflow: The additional height can also improve ventilation, which is important for certain types of cargo that might be delicate to humidity or temperature.

Container Modifications: They are often more adaptable for repurposing into living spaces, offices, or pop-up stores due to their increased internal volume.

Ease of Loading: The greater interior permits for simpler stacking of products, reducing the danger of damage throughout transit.
Typical Uses of High Cube Shipping Containers
High cube shipping containers are not just for shipping; they have a large variety of applications, consisting of:

Warehouse Storage: Businesses often make use of high cubes for on-site storage solutions.

Temporary Offices: These containers can be modified into practical office spaces for construction websites or occasions.

Homes and Living Spaces: More individuals are utilizing high cubes in container homes due to their spacious interiors.

Retail Space: High cubes can be changed into retail pop-up shops, offering flexibility for businesses.

Mobile Workshops: High cubes can be equipped with tools and equipment, making them ideal for mobile workshops or trade tasks.

2. What is the optimum load capacity for a high cube container?
A high cube container generally has the exact same weight capacity as a basic container, ranging from 44,000 lbs for a 20-foot container to 67,200 lbs for a 40-foot container. However, the actual usable weight might vary based upon regional regulations and shipping requirements.
3. Can high cube containers be stacked?
Yes, high cube containers can be stacked much like basic containers. In reality, their design enables for reliable stacking, which is essential for making the most of space on cargo ships, trains, and storage facilities.

5. What are the normal products used in high cube containers?
High cube containers are generally made from corten Steel Shipping Containers, which is known for its resilience and resistance to deterioration. Some containers may also include wood or metal flooring.
6. How do I tidy and keep a high cube container?
Regular maintenance involves examining for rust, ensuring the seals are intact, and cleaning both the interior and exterior surface areas. Basic cleaning agent and water can be used for cleaning, while a soft brush can assist eliminate any debris.
